excel中怎么统计一列朝某天好大于另一列的个数

举报 回答
excel中怎么统计一列朝某天好大于另一列的个数
问在线客服
扫码问在线客服

如题:excel中如何统计一列大于另一列的个数。 举例如下: A1:10 B1:12 A2:80 B2:72 A3:30 B3:50 …… 如何输入一条公式,统计出一些范围内,B列中大... 查看全部

  • 回答数

    6

  • 浏览数

    8,153

举报 回答

6个回答 默认排序
  • 默认排序
  • 按时间排序

没找到满意答案?去问秘塔AI搜索
取消 复制问题
已采纳
三键搞定!Ctrl+Shift+Enter走起~
取消 评论
建立一个辅助列在其中输入 =abs(目标单元格)

第一个问题 =COUNTIF(辅助列区域,=0.03)-COUNTIF(辅助列区域,=0.1)

第二哥问题 =COUNTIF(辅助列区域,0.1)
取消 评论
  如图,统计B列大于A列的个数。C1输入的是“=SUMPRODUCT(--(B1:B20A1:A20))”。

  1、Sumproduct函数的适用范围,在给定的几组数组中,然后把数组间对应的元素相乘,最后返回乘积之和。
  sumproduct函数的语法格式“=SUMPRODUCT(array1,array2,array3, ...)”,Array为数组。
  当sumproduct函数中的参数只有一个数组时,即对数组进行求和。
2、“--”是把文本转为数字。
3、整个函数就是计算B列大于A列的个数。
取消 评论
绝对值大于3%而小于10%
=SUMPRODUCT((ABS(A1:A100)3%)*(ABS(A1:A100)10%))

绝对值大于10%
=COUNTIF(ABS(A1:A100),10%)

=SUMPRODUCT(ABS(A1:A100)10%))
取消 评论
比如:大于50=COUNTIF(数据区,50);
小于50 =COUNTIF(数据区,50);
大于或等于50 =COUNTIF(数据区,=50);
小于或等于50 =COUNTIF(数据区,=50);
大于E5单元格的值 =COUNTIF(数据区,&$E$5);
小于E5单元格的值 =COUNTIF(数据区,&$E$5);
大于或等于E5单元格的值 =COUNTIF(数据区,=&$E$5);
小于或等于E5单元格的值 =COUNTIF(数据区,=&$E$5)。

扩展资料:
两个条件求个数
(1)10并且=15 =SUM(COUNTIF(数据区,&{10,15})*{1,-1}) 或者=SUM(COUNTIF(数据区,=&{10,15})*{-1,1})
(2)=10并且15 =SUM(COUNTIF(数据区,=&{10,15})*{1,-1}) 或者 =SUM(COUNTIF(数据区,&{10,15})*{-1,1})
(3)=10并且=15 =SUM(COUNTIF(数据区,{=10,15})*{1,-1})
(4)10并且15 =SUM(COUNTIF(数据区,{10,=15})*{1,-1})或者=SUM(COUNTIF(数据区,{10,15}))-样本数
注:一般多条件计数使用SUMPRODUCT函数,以上方法较少使用,仅供参考。
补充:三个区域计数: 三个区域中=60 =SUM(COUNTIF(INDIRECT({a46:a48,b48:b50,c47:c48}),=60))
补充:(集合运算法)
统计范围,比如5= x =7
可以分解为(x=5)-(x7)
写为函数:
=countif(range,=5)-countif(range,7)
这样就可以利用集合的运算知识了。同样实现了上面两个条件求个数相同的目的,并且更简单易于理解。
参考资料来源:百度百科-countif函数
取消 评论
例如数据在a1:a10.

问题1:
=SUMPRODUCT((ABS(A1:A10)0.03)*(ABS(A1:A10)0.1))

问题2:
=SUMPRODUCT(--(ABS(A1:A10)0.1))
取消 评论
ZOL问答 > excel中怎么统计一列朝某天好大于另一列的个数

举报

感谢您为社区的和谐贡献力量请选择举报类型

举报成功

经过核实后将会做出处理
感谢您为社区和谐做出贡献

扫码参与新品0元试用
晒单、顶楼豪礼等你拿

扫一扫,关注我们
提示

确定要取消此次报名,退出该活动?